How much do weekend server j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for weekend server in Andover, MN is $15.79,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$10.67 and $17.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a weekend server?

Weekend servers are food and beverage service staff who primarily work during weekends in restaurants, cafes, or bars. Their main duties include greeting guests, taking orders, serving food and drinks, and ensuring a positive dining experience. Weekend servers are often scheduled to work during busy periods like Friday nights, Saturdays, and Sundays, when customer traffic is highest. These roles require strong commun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Weekend Server vs Part-Time Server?

AspectWeekend ServerPart-Time Server
Work SchedulePrimarily weekends, limited weekday shiftsFlexible, includes weekdays and weekends
CredentialsNone specific, experience preferredNone specific, experience preferred
Work EnvironmentRestaurants, cafes, hospitality venuesRestaurants, cafes, hospitality venues
Employer UsageCommon in hospitality industry for weekend coverageCommon for flexible employment in hospitality

The main difference between a Weekend Server and a Part-Time Server is the scheduling. Weekend Servers primarily work during weekends, often with limited weekday shifts, while Part-Time Servers have more flexible schedules that include weekdays and weekends. Both roles typically require similar skills and experience, and they are common in the hospitality industry for providing flexible staffing options.

What does a weekend server do?

As a weekend server, your job is to serve food and drinks to each guest at your location, which is usually at a restaurant. Weekend roles are typically part-time jobs where you may act as a waiter to take each order, collect a tip after providing your services, manage the needs of each table, and fulfill any other tasks required during your shift. Some weekend servers work in other positions, such as serving food from behind a counter or traveling throughout a larger building to deliver food instead of remaining in a dining area. This job title refers exclusively to the food-oriented server position and should not be confused with weekend roles involving computer servers.
